Didn’t fish Domke, but the dock was full pretty early in the day so get an early start if you go from the Domke campground.  Dispatched a rattlesnake in the area.  Lot of fish in the main lake!  I cruise very slowly so I can dodge deadheads (there’s a lot) and stay out a long time on one tank of gas.   so how long it takes will depend on your boat and weather and how fast you like to go.

If you go up lake, safety harbor is closed and dockless, and Moore point is in bad shape and gets hammered by ferry wake.  Usable but take good fenders and put a spring line on.
